New reason for women to kick the habit

May 4, 2009 A new study finds that women may be more vulnerable than men to the cancer causing ingredients in cigarettes.

An examination of data reveals that female lung cancer patients tended to be younger when they developed the disease, even though they tended to smoke significantly fewer cigarettes than men. Researchers believe this shows women have an increased susceptibility to tobacco carcinogens.

Scientists with the European Society for Medical Oncology say this adds to growing evidence that smoking poses greater health risk to women than men.
